tracking blackjack's odds in your head, then betting like the deck owes you money.
means a system of assigning values to cards seen so far to estimate whether remaining cards favor the player or the house.
from edward thorp formalized it in 1962's beat the dealer, using early computer simulations to prove blackjack could be beaten with math, not luck.
